Milk caramel

If you don't have any cream at home, you can easily make caramel with milk. This treat will taste just like the classic recipe. To make caramel sauce, you only need four ingredients. The result is a great syrup for coffee, ice cream, pancakes, and syrniki. What's more, this caramel can be eaten on its own, simply with tea.

Ingredients

Servings
  • Flour
    1 tsp
  • Sugar
    100 G
  • Milk
    120 ml
  • Butter
    30 G

Preparation

Step 1
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 1

Pour flour into a heated dry frying pan and stir constantly until golden brown.
The flour should not burn, otherwise the caramel will turn out bitter.

Step 2
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 2

Add sugar to the fried flour and stir a little.

Step 3
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 3

Immediately add butter to the sugar.

Step 4
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 4

As the butter melts, stir it in with the sugar.

Step 5
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 5

Stir the caramel constantly. As the sugar melts, the caramel will darken in color.

Step 6
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 6

Bring the milk to a boil in a separate container. Once the sugar has completely dissolved, gradually pour in the hot milk, little by little, and stir.

Step 7
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 7

After adding all the milk, keep the caramel on the heat for another 15-20 seconds, stirring constantly.

Step 8
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 8

Pour the resulting caramel sauce into another bowl.

Step 9
Recipe - Milk Caramel - Step 9

Let the caramel cool at room temperature for a couple of hours.

Step 10
Recipe - Milk Caramel - photo

Next, cover the container with a lid or cling film and after 12 hours it will become thicker and more viscous.

Recipe Tips

If you're used to perfecting every process and outcome, and your kitchen is no exception, then it's worth knowing at least these basic tips. With them, your caramel will turn out just as good as the ones in the fanciest restaurants.

  • To prevent sugar crystallization, try not to stir the sugar until it melts, or do so very carefully to avoid crystals sticking to the sides of the pan. Adding invert or glucose syrup will also help prevent this problem.
  • Be sure to add only hot milk to the sugar. Bring it to a boil and turn off the heat immediately. Adding cold milk will create a temperature difference, and the caramel may spill over the saucepan.
  • After you add milk or butter, you need to stir the caramel constantly to bring it to a smooth consistency.
  • If you want to add a little extra zest to your sweetness and offset its cloying flavor, you can add a little salt. Also worth checking out are the orange and chocolate caramel recipes.
  • To make your caramel sauce more smooth and creamy, you can always puree it with a blender at the end.
  • Caramel can be stored for up to 2 weeks, provided it is kept in the refrigerator in an airtight container.
